Here in Africa the Traditional Healers /Sangomas / Spiritual Doctors (who all do their work through trance channeling their 'ancestor spirits'), have a huge influence on the social structures of their people. They are often seen to be more powerful than the political leaders and so legal social policy is often created around their belief systems causing some conflict with other more European influences and beliefs. A unique process probably but not limited to this continent.
Basically, the most powerful and most dramatic channeler would be more believable and therefore have more influence on the social structures of his/her people.
